a student says that the square root of 83 is greater than 29/3, is the student correct? justify your reasoning.
Phoenix [80]
29/3=9.66
9.66^2=93.31
But 93.31>83
Therefore the student was wrong

Will Give Brainlyest!
Advocard [28]

Answer:

c. Change the length of side CB to 8 feet

Step-by-step explanation:

If the figures are similar, the ratios should be the same

Take the side of the larger triangle over the same side of the smaller


PR                PQ                     RQ

----------- = --------------------= ----------------

AC                AB                      CB


7.5                5                       10

----------- = --------------------= ----------------

 6                4                        9

7.5 /6 = 1.25

5/4 = 1.25

10/9 =1.1111(repeating)


The bases are not in the right ratio.  RQ over CB = 1.25.  Since RQ = 10  and the ratio is 1.25, we can solve for CB

10/CB = 1.25

Multiply by CB on each side

10 = 1.25CB

Divide by 1.25 on each side

10/1.25 = CB

8 =CB

BRAINLIEST<br> evaluate the expression<br> if x=25,y=10,w=14, z=4<br> (x-y)^2+10wz
hammer [34]

Answer:

785

Step-by-step explanation:

(25 - 10)² + 10(14)(4)

= 225 + 560

= 785
